Camshaft Position Sensor: Service and Repair
CAMSHAFT POSITION (CMP) SENSOR REPLACEMENT
REMOVAL PROCEDURE
1. Disconnect the camshaft position (CMP) sensor electrical connector.
2. Remove the CMP sensor bolt.
3. Remove the CMP sensor.
4. Inspect the CMP sensor O-rings for wear, cracks, or leakage if the sensor is being reused. Replace the O-rings if damaged.
INSTALLATION PROCEDURE
1. Lubricate the CMP sensor O-rings with clean engine oil.
2. Install the CMP sensor.
3. Install the CMP sensor bolt.
Tighten the bolt to 10 N.m (89 lb in).
NOTE: Refer to Fastener Notice in Service Precautions.
4. Connect the CMP sensor electrical connector.
